Present Status
Presently, all the units of HVOC stand closed and ll the employees have accepted voluntary separation/scheme/Improved Voluntary Retirement Schemes (IVRS). The company does not have any employee on its roll. The liquidator has disposed off the moveable
assets of units Chennai, Amritsar, Kanpur, Delhi Mumbai, Bangalore and Kolkatta. The liquidator has also settled the due of all outsider creditors of MOVC except claims under litigation.
As far as immovable assets (Lands) of HVOC are concerned, the Union Cabinet in its meeting held on 30.11.2017 and order dated 20.12.2017 of High Court of Delhi, all the landed assets of HVOC has been handed over to L&DO/CPWD, MoHUA during 19.02.2018 to 03.04.2018.
The Cabinet in the aforesaid meeting also decided to wave off the liabilities of HVOC towards loans taken from the Government.
Presently, there are total 24 court cases involving HVOC in various cities. The Government has also decided to provide funds to MVOC to meet any liability that may arise from these court cases. Dissolution of HVOC u/s 481 of the Companies Act, 1956 can
only be done by the High Court when winding up activities are completed.
